Enhancing Recall Through Rhythmic Patterns

Mnemonic devices in oral traditions enhance recall by embedding information within rhythmic patterns that align with natural speech flow. These patterns create predictable timing and repetition, making it easier for the brain to store and retrieve complex narratives or cultural knowledge. Your memory benefits from this structured rhythm, allowing seamless transmission of important stories and teachings across generations.

The Power of Repetition and Formulaic Expressions

Mnemonic devices in oral traditions harness the power of repetition and formulaic expressions to enhance memory retention and facilitate accurate recall of complex narratives. Repeated phrases and structured patterns create cognitive anchors that help storytellers and listeners internalize and transmit information across generations. This technique ensures cultural knowledge preservation, enabling communities to maintain historical continuity and shared identity through oral heritage.
